    i am learning .net. In asp.net i run a web form that has a username and password field. If i press submit button without entering the username the focus must go back to the username textbox and show a message that i have not entered a username. please be very clear since i am a novice.can u write that code for me.

    Then all you need to do is ask.

    You must use simple javascript form validation. Here is an example:

    Code:
    <script Language="Javascript">
    <!--  
    // The previous line hides the script from old browsers that cant interpret it
    
    function emailvalidation(entered, alertbox)
    {
    // E-mail-Validation (c) Henrik Petersen / NetKontoret
    // Explained at www.echoecho.com/jsforms.htm
    // Please do not remove the this line and the two lines above.
    with (entered)
    {
    apos=value.indexOf("@");
    dotpos=value.lastIndexOf(".");
    lastpos=value.length-1;
    if (apos<1 || dotpos-apos<2 || lastpos-dotpos>3 || lastpos-dotpos<2) 
    {if (alertbox) {alert(alertbox);} return false;}
    else {return true;}
    }
    }
    
    function valuevalidation(entered, min, max, alertbox, datatype)
    {
    // Value-Validation (c) Henrik Petersen / NetKontoret
    // Explained at www.echoecho.com/jsforms.htm
    // Please do not remove the this line and the two lines above.
    with (entered)
    {
    checkvalue=parseFloat(value);
    if (datatype)
      {smalldatatype=datatype.toLowerCase();
       if (smalldatatype.charAt(0)=="i") {checkvalue=parseInt(value)};
      }
    if ((parseFloat(min)==min && checkvalue<min) || (parseFloat(max)==max && checkvalue>max) || value!=checkvalue)
    {if (alertbox!="") {alert(alertbox);} return false;}
    else {return true;}
    }
    }
    
    function digitvalidation(entered, min, max, alertbox, datatype)
    {
    // Digit-Validation (c) Henrik Petersen / NetKontoret
    // Explained at www.echoecho.com/jsforms.htm
    // Please do not remove the this line and the two lines above.
    with (entered)
    {
    checkvalue=parseFloat(value);
    if (datatype)
      {smalldatatype=datatype.toLowerCase();
       if (smalldatatype.charAt(0)=="i") {checkvalue=parseInt(value); if (value.indexOf(".")!=-1) {checkvalue=checkvalue+1}};
      }
    if ((parseFloat(min)==min && value.length<min) || (parseFloat(max)==max && value.length>max) || value!=checkvalue)
    {if (alertbox!="") {alert(alertbox);} return false;}
    else {return true;}
    }
    }
    
    function emptyvalidation(entered, alertbox)
    {
    // Emptyfield-Validation (c) Henrik Petersen / NetKontoret
    // Explained at www.echoecho.com/jsforms.htm
    // Please do not remove the this line and the two lines above.
    with (entered)
    {
    if (value==null || value=="")
    {if (alertbox!="") {alert(alertbox);} return false;}
    else {return true;}
    }
    }
    
    function formvalidation(thisform)
    {
    with (thisform)
    {
    if (emailvalidation(Email,"Illegal E-mail")==false) {Email.focus(); return false;};
    if (valuevalidation(Value,0,5,"Value MUST be in the range 0-5")==false) {Value.focus(); return false;};
    if (digitvalidation(Digits,3,4,"You MUST enter 3 or 4 integer digits","I")==false) {Digits.focus(); return false;};
    if (emptyvalidation(Whatever,"The textfield is empty")==false) {Whatever.focus(); return false;};
    }
    }
    
    // The next line causes oldfashion browsers to start interpreting the code again.
    //-->
    </script>
    and in the form:

    Code:
    <form onsubmit="return formvalidation(this)" align="center" name="detectform"><table border="1"><tr><td align="right" bgcolor="#008080"><font color="#FFFFFF" face="Arial">EMAIL:</font></td><td><div align="left"><p><font face="Arial"><input type="text" name="Email" size="20" onChange="emailvalidation(this,'Invalid Email');"></font></td></tr><tr> <td align="right" bgcolor="#008080"><font color="#FFFFFF" face="Arial">VALUE (0-5):</font></td><td><font face="Arial"><input type="text" name="Value" size="20" onChange="valuevalidation(this, 0, 5,'Value MUST be an Integer in the range: 0-5');"></font></td></tr><tr><td align="right" bgcolor="#008080"><font color="#FFFFFF" face="Arial">     VALUE (Integer, 3-4 digits):</font></td><td><font face="Arial"><input type="text" name="Digits" size="20" onChange="digitvalidation(this, 3, 4,'You MUST enter 3 or 4 Integer Digits','Integer');"></font></td></tr><tr><td align="right" bgcolor="#008080"><font color="#FFFFFF" face="Arial">     Do not leave this field empty:</font></td><td><font face="Arial"><input type="text" name="Whatever" size="20"></font></td></tr><tr><td align="right" bgcolor="#008080" colspan="2"><font color="#FFFFFF"><div align="center"><center><p><font face="Arial"><input type="submit" value="Click here to validate all fields at once" name="Button1"></font></td></tr></table></form>
    Try this out in an html page and you'll understand what's happening. To note here is the part I've highlighted in green.
